Unless you are a trained roofing professional, the majority of roofing work should not be performed yourself. Also bear in mind that a lot of manufacturers of products utilized in the repair of the roof won’t warranty those products unless a licensed roofing contractor performs the job. The other thing to bear in mind is that working on a roof may be very dangerous, so is it really worth risking your health in order to save money?

Given that your roof is always subjected to the weather, this means your roof is going to diminish with time. The pace at which it deteriorates will depend on a variety of factors. Those include; the quality of the original components that were used and the workmanship, the amount of abuse it has to take from the elements, how well the roof is taken care of and the type of roof. Most roofing contractors will quote around 20 years for a well-built and well-maintained roof, but that can never be guaranteed due to the above issues. Our advice is to always keep your roof well maintained and get regular roof inspections to make sure it lasts as long as possible.

You should never pressure-wash your roof, as you take the risk of eliminating any covering minerals that have been added to provide protection from the elements. Additionally, you really should stay clear of chlorine-based bleach cleaning products as they can easily also cut down the lifespan of your roof. When you converse with your roof cleaning specialist, tell them to use an EPA-approved algaecide/fungicide to wash your roof. That will clear away the ugly algae and yellowing without destroying the tile or shingles.
